
E-Maxx Bar
Designed around the principle of Oscillating Kinetic Energy (OKE), the handmade E-Maxx Bar (a.k.a. “The SuperQuake”) has the same lightweight, wood/composite resin construction as BandBell’s popular Bamboo Bar™ and Earthquake Bar barbells. The difference is a greater overall length (86.5″ vs 80″) for more band loading capacity, which allows for heavier lifts and maximum kinetic energy.

I had heard about Bandbell for years and it seems like they wax and wane in popularity on social media. I think this is a great pre-hab tool and I would recommend to anyone who wants to stabilize their shoulder before an injury. It is expensive for what it is, but I have used it for 2 years every other bench session and feel like it has made a difference. I bought the bands that came with it plus some Rogue short bands and have loaded it up to 80 pounds for bench sessions.
